TITLE 54 PROFESSIONS, VOCATIONS, AND BUSINESSES CHAPTER 20 IDAHO REAL ESTATE LICENSE LAW 54-2079. Termination of sales associate for violation of disciplinary provisions — Statement to be filed with commission. Whenever a real estate broker terminates a sales associate for a violation of any of the provisions of sections 54-2060 through 54-2062 , Idaho Code, the broker shall promptly file a written statement of the facts in reference thereto with the commission.

History:[54-2079, added 2000, ch. 285, sec. 3, p. 952; am. 2002, ch. 220, sec. 12, p. 621.]
